ARTISANS and retailers hope a vintage craft fair will promote local arts.
Worcester Arts and Vintage Events (WAVE) has been founded by a group of retailers and craft artists and is preparing to hold its first event.
The fair, at St Helen’s Church, Fish Street, Worcester, on Friday, July 24, will include hand-made items alongside vintage clothing and kitsch wares.
“We wanted to get something different happening in Worcester,” said WAVE co-founder Clare Bridge, owner of Secondhand Rose boutique in the Hopmarket.
“This will be the first of many events and it’s a great way of supporting local independent businesses, artists and crafters.”
The fair is already attracting interest and local artists who work in traditional techniques will be taking part.
